What Is the Baccarat Sure Win Formula?
The ‘Baccarat Sure Win Formula’ is a phrase commonly used online to describe claims that a particular betting pattern, staking plan, or method can guarantee wins. These claims often promise predictable results by analysing previous outcomes or by applying rigid rules to when and how much to bet.
There is no verified method that removes the casino’s mathematical advantage. Baccarat outcomes are decided by card draws that follow set rules, so no system can override those mechanics or guarantee a consistent profit. Treat grand claims with caution: they can encourage risky behaviour if accepted without scrutiny.

How Does Baccarat Work?
Baccarat is a simple card game where you bet on one of three outcomes: the Player hand winning, the Banker hand winning, or a Tie. Each hand starts with two cards and the aim is to achieve a total closest to nine. Number cards count at face value, aces count as one, and tens and face cards count as zero. If a hand totals more than nine, only the final digit is used, so a total of 15 becomes five.
A third card may be drawn for one or both hands according to strict rules applied by the dealer or the software; players do not make drawing decisions. Games are usually played with multiple decks and shuffled regularly. Because the dealing rules are fixed and transparent, the statistical chances for each bet can be calculated, which is why some bets are mathematically preferable to others.

Banker vs Player Bets: Which Is Best?
Betting on the Banker is generally the most sensible option. Statistically, the Banker bet has the lowest house edge once the usual commission on Banker wins is accounted for, so it tends to win slightly more often than the Player bet over many rounds. The Tie bet pays more but carries a much higher house edge, making it a poor choice when judging value.
Choosing bets with better expected returns is a straightforward way to improve the quality of play without pretending outcomes can be controlled.
Understanding the House Edge
Baccarat offers relatively low house edges compared with many casino games. The Banker bet typically has a house edge near 1.06% and the Player bet around 1.24%. By contrast, the Tie bet can have a house edge well over 14%. The house edge is the long‑term statistical advantage the game gives the operator, and no staking system will remove that built‑in margin.
Keeping these figures in mind helps set realistic expectations and informs better bet selection.

Does Card Counting Work in Baccarat?
Card counting is effective in some games where the composition of the remaining deck significantly alters player advantage. In baccarat, however, the effect of removing specific cards from the shoe is minimal and rarely produces a usable edge.
Most baccarat games use several decks and frequent shuffling, which further reduces any small change in probabilities as cards are dealt. While theoretical discussions note slight shifts in the relative value of Banker and Player bets as cards are removed, the change is too small and too transient to provide a practical advantage for players counting cards. Consequently, it is not considered a reliable method for gaining an edge.

Are There Common Baccarat Myths to Avoid?
Baccarat attracts many myths that can mislead players. One is that following patterns or 'streaks' observed on scoreboards can predict future results. Another is that elaborate betting systems will overcome the house edge. Both ideas assume a level of predictability that the game’s dealing rules and shuffling do not support.
Card counting is another myth when applied to baccarat. Techniques that work in other card games do not translate because the statistical benefits are negligible. Likewise, any claim that a series of bets or a special formula guarantees profit should be treated with scepticism.

Top Practical Tips for Playing Baccarat
Practical baccarat play combines sensible bet selection with disciplined money management and awareness of table rules. Prefer the Banker bet for its lower house edge, set a firm budget before you start, and resist the urge to change your plan after a few hands. Emotions can prompt unnecessary risk; clear limits reduce that danger.
Choose games with rules you understand, watch how side bets and special variants alter payouts, and opt for tables whose minimum and maximum stakes match your budget. Taking regular breaks helps maintain perspective and avoids fatigue-driven choices. Finally, make sure the operator provides clear player controls and support options so you can manage your activity effectively.

How to Choose the Best Baccarat Table
A suitable table begins with stakes that fit your financial plan. Look for tables where minimum and maximum bets align with what you are prepared to risk. Check variant rules and any side bets that could change potential returns, since unusual payout structures can alter the value of a bet.
If you are playing online, select a table with a clear interface and straightforward rules so you can follow results easily. Security and fairness are important too; pick operators that make their terms and game rules transparent. A good table will match both your budget and your appetite for the game’s pace and features.

Is the Sure Win Formula Legitimate?
Claims of a foolproof ‘sure win formula’ do not stand up to scrutiny. Baccarat’s dealing rules and the house edge prevent any method from reliably guaranteeing profit. Promises of consistent winnings often come without credible evidence and are unlikely to reflect how the game actually performs over time.
Regulated operators must ensure games are conducted fairly and randomly. Any suggestion that a player can consistently outsmart those safeguards should be viewed with caution. Focus instead on understanding the maths of the bets you place and maintaining sensible boundaries while you play.
